Allspring Global Investments Holdings LLC increased its stake in Willdan Group, Inc. (NASDAQ:WLDN – Free Report) by 21.0% during the first quarter, HoldingsChannel.com reports. The fund owned 216,429 shares of the construction company’s stock after buying an additional 37,624 shares during the period. Allspring Global Investments Holdings LLC’s holdings in Willdan Group were worth $17,098,000 at the end of the most recent reporting period.

Insider Activity
In related news, CEO Michael A. Bieber sold 56,676 shares of the stock in a transaction on Thursday, May 14th. The stock was sold at an average price of $91.58, for a total transaction of $5,190,388.08. Following the completion of the sale, the chief executive officer directly owned 249,525 shares in the company, valued at approximately $22,851,499.50. This trade represents a 18.51%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The sale was disclosed in a legal fil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which is accessible through the SEC website. Corporate insiders own 5.60% of the company’s stock.
Willdan Group Stock Performance
Willdan Group (NASDAQ:WLDN – Get Free Report) last released its earnings results on Thursday, May 7th. The construction company reported $0.91 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$0.81 by $0.10. The company had revenue of $92.43 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$92.17 million. Willdan Group had a net margin of 8.24% and a return on equity of 23.36%. Willdan Group has set its FY 2026 guidance at 4.900-5.050 EPS. Research analysts anticipate that Willdan Group, Inc. will post 4.12 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Willdan Group Company Profile
Willdan Group, Inc provides energy efficiency, infrastructure engineering, and technical consulting services to a diverse range of public and private sector clients. The company works with utilities, municipalities, state and federal agencies, and commercial enterprises to design, implement, and manage programs that promote sustainable energy use, grid modernization, and resilient infrastructure. Willdan’s offerings span program design and implementation, energy audits, measurement and verification, and project management for both new construction and retrofit initiatives.
Core services include energy advisory and engineering solutions, including feasibility studies, facility commissioning and retro-commissioning, $0 down financing for energy projects, and demand response program development.
